CARE AND CLEANING
• Unplug the Touchscreen Soup Maker and let it cool completely before cleaning.
• Clean thoroughly before using for the first time and after every use.
• Check the parts for wear or damage after every few uses.
• Do not use abrasive cleaners, or steel wool.
• Always use plastic, wooden or silicone spatulas, as metal utensils will damage
non-stick coatings.
• Never immerse the base unit, jug, cord or plug in water or any other liquid.
• To clean the outer surfaces of the base unit and jug, wipe with a clean damp cloth and
dry thoroughly before storing.
• After you have made soup, use the cleaning brush to remove any residue stuck inside
the jug and around the blades. Do not reach into the jug and touch the blades with
your hands.
• No parts are dishwasher safe
• To clean inside the jug and blade, use the auto clean setting. See the
instructions in ‘Before using the touchscreen Soup Maker for the first time’.
• Wash the lid and measuring cup in warm soapy water, rinse and dry thoroughly.
• There is cord storage around the base of the Soup Maker.
• Store the Touchscreen Soup Maker with the power cable loosely coiled. Never wrap it
tightly around the product.
